Did You Know?

Interesting facts and trivia about The Chicks. By Songfacts®.

Known for most of their career as Dixie Chicks, they were named after the song "Dixie Chicken" by Little Feat. That song is about a woman who charms guys into falling in love with her, then takes them for all they're worth. On June 25, 2020, they changed their name to "The Chicks," dropping the "dixie" because it refers to the American South during a time of slavery.

Dixie Chicks independently released their debut album, Thank Heavens for Dale Evans in 1990. It was funded by Penny Cook, daughter of Texas Senator John Tower, who gave them $10,000 to make a record. At the time they were more of a bluegrass band, but became more mainstream country when Natalie Maines was added and original members Laura Lynch and Robin Lynn Macy left. Commercial success came in 1998, following the release of Wide Open Spaces, the trio's major label debut on Sony Music's Monumental Records.

In 2001, Dixie Chicks sued Sony Records for $4.1 million in unpaid royalties. The band ultimately settled out of court, with Sony awarding the trio their own record label imprint, Open Wide Records, in turn affording Dixie Chicks more control over their music.
